COM 200P - Songwriting Workshop I
This course is the first in a sequence of 4 courses designed as group lessons. Students meet with a faculty member having specialized training and experience in popular songwriting. As the first course in the sequence, students will begin to develop ability and skill in the creative processes of songwriting. Topics covered that support the development of songwriting technique include: how to compose songs in a variety of contexts, forms, and styles; creative use of chord progressions, melodic construction, hooks, and harmonic considerations; strategies for crafting effective lyrics and song titles, and collaborative songwriting strategies.
Prerequisite(s): COM 111P, composition major enrolled in the commercial music/songwriting emphasis, or music major with permission of instructor.
